Abolition of Bearer Shares in the Cayman Islands 8 Jun 2016 Abolition of Bearer Shares in the Cayman Islands The Companies (Amendment) Law, 2016 which came into force on 13th May 2016 has abolished the ability of Cayman Islands exempted companies to issue bearer shares and other forms of negotiable shares. Voluntary Winding-up of a Cayman Islands Company 29 May 2016 Voluntary Winding-up of a Cayman Islands Company A Cayman Islands company can be dissolved by the appointment of a liquidator or it can be dissolved without such appointment if the company is struck off the register as a result of an application to the Registrar of Companies for the purpose.
